Output 77fa660cc6a691dfdb4dffdc1f14ffcfaa62e4f7d1d1727d42bcb5e05a09cc69:100

value
102727
script pubkey
OP_0 OP_PUSHBYTES_20 fb39985a6f980030cbdd9a2bda6393baf4f85d9a
address
bc1qlvueskn0nqqrpj7ang4a5cunht60shv6xrzas0
transaction
77fa660cc6a691dfdb4dffdc1f14ffcfaa62e4f7d1d1727d42bcb5e05a09cc69
confirmations
156393
spent
true